A rounded, geometric sans with monoline strokes and consistently softened terminals. Forms are built from simple circles and straight segments with generous apertures and open counters, creating clear interior spaces in letters like C, e, a, and s. Proportions feel steady and contemporary, with slightly compact joins and smooth curve-to-stem transitions that keep the silhouette calm and even. Numerals match the letterforms with similarly rounded corners and sturdy, uncomplicated shapes.

Well-suited for UI labels, product interfaces, and general-purpose digital typography where clarity and friendliness are priorities. The sturdy weight and rounded construction also work well for headlines, posters, and signage that need high contrast against backgrounds, as well as packaging and branding that aims for a modern, approachable tone.

The overall tone is friendly and modern, with a gentle, approachable warmth coming from the rounded corners and smooth curves. It reads as practical and contemporary rather than formal, with just enough softness to feel casual and welcoming in everyday interfaces and brand touchpoints.

The design appears intended as a versatile, contemporary sans that balances geometric simplicity with softened, rounded details for comfort and accessibility. It aims to deliver clear reading performance while maintaining a personable voice suitable for modern communication.

In text, the rhythm is even and stable, with strong clarity at larger sizes and solid readability in short to medium passages. Distinctive shapes like the angled leg on R and the straightforward, open construction of G and a reinforce a simple, utilitarian character without feeling rigid.
